Once the inverter is powered on, measure the AC output voltage using a multimeter. It should match your region's grid voltage (commonly 110Vā120V or 220Vā230V). Next, connect an oscilloscope to observe the waveform.
To calculate the capacity, you need to divide your daily load (in Wh) by your battery voltage (in V) and multiply by a safety factor. The safety factor accounts for the inefficiencies, losses, and variations in the system.
